## Deployment

During the Quillhaven rollout we traced intermittent job skew to cron drift between the Tarnbeck scheduler nodes. Clock sync was fine; the drift came from staggered container restarts resetting the tick offset. Deploys must therefore restart all scheduler replicas within the same maintenance window, never one at a time. Verify offsets with the drift-check script before declaring the deploy complete. The scheduler reads the following configuration at boot, and these values must match across replicas.

deployment values, yaguf-tafop:
ULAAEL_HOST=ulaael.lumicsys.internal
ULAAEL_PORT=7000

## Changed defaults

Heads up: the Ledgerline tax-rate lookup cache now defaults to a 15-minute TTL instead of 24 hours. Turns out rates in the Veldt County sandbox were going stale mid-demo, which was embarrassing. Eviction is now LRU rather than FIFO, and the cache warms on boot. If you're reviewing, check that nothing hardcodes the old TTL. The new defaults land as follows.

deployment values, bajop-taweg:
holwyn:
  log_level: debug
  metrics_host: metrics.holwyn.zemvarsys.internal
  pool_size: 32

## Step 4: Migrate scheduled jobs to Quillflow

Move each remaining cron entry into a Quillflow workflow definition. The scheduler no longer reads the legacy crontab after this release, so any job left behind simply stops firing. Map each schedule expression one-to-one, keep the original job names for traceability, and disable the cron source only after the first successful Quillflow run. The workflow engine should be started with the following configuration.

deployment values, yageg-hahog:
[fenael]
team = rusdor
access_code = ac_fdc799
owner = gorir.rusion
host = fenael.braskdata.corp
port = 9090
peer = frador.crelvocloud.corp
salt = ca6ea09f
pin = 2958